Scalability Considerations for On-Premise CRM in Growing Organizations
When organizations experience growth, their customer relationship management (CRM) needs often evolve significantly. On-premise CRM solutions can be effective, offering greater control over data and customization possibilities. However, scalability becomes a key concern as businesses scale. Organizations must assess their existing infrastructure’s capability to handle increased data volumes, user traffic, and processing needs. This assessment requires a thorough examination of hardware and network configurations, ensuring they align with future growth projections. Additionally, evaluating software licensing agreements plays a crucial role in determining the scalability of CRM functionalities. Often, licensing constraints can hinder expansion, potentially leading to immediate business challenges. Organizations should also consider employing plugins or integration frameworks to facilitate smooth scalability. These integrations can enhance functionality and durability without the need for significant overhauls in systems. It’s critical to engage all stakeholders in this evaluation process to identify potential scalability blind spots early on. Through proactive planning and thorough assessments, organizations can help ensure their on-premise CRM systems are robust enough to accommodate ongoing growth.
Infrastructure Insights
Investing in the right infrastructure is imperative for enhancing the scalability of on-premise CRM solutions. As organizations scale, they may need to upgrade server capacity, including both hardware and software components, to accommodate growing volumes of customer data. Choosing a flexible architecture allows for incremental upgrades rather than complete overhauls. Virtualization technology can be particularly beneficial in this regard, as it allows organizations to consolidate resources while also facilitating easier scaling. In addition, organizations should ensure that backup solutions can accommodate heightened data volume requirements. This includes incorporating sufficient redundancy measures to prevent data loss during unexpected outages. Organizations must also evaluate their current network bandwidth. High volumes of transactions can saturate existing connections, resulting in performance degradation. Increasing bandwidth ensures seamless operations during peak times, thereby supporting an agile customer-focused strategy. Furthermore, organizations may need to invest in additional IOPS (Input/Output Operations Per Second) to ensure that their storage systems can handle queries without lag. A deliberate focus on infrastructure during scaling efforts is critical to maximizing the benefit of on-premise CRM systems.
As companies expand, the user base for customer relationship management systems tends to increase dramatically, necessitating an adequate scaling strategy. This can require a reevaluation of user access protocols and security measures to ensure the systems remain efficient and secure. Adding users significantly impacts load performance. Therefore, organizations should streamline user onboarding processes to ensure swift and secure access. Implementing role-based access control can simplify user management. It restricts user permissions according to their roles, ensuring that employees only access the data they need. Adopting comprehensive training programs also becomes essential, as new users need time to acclimate to the system’s functionalities. Additionally, IT administrators might need to monitor system load consistently to identify performance bottlenecks. Employing diagnostic tools can facilitate this process by providing real-time insights. Addressing issues proactively mitigates downtime risks while optimizing CRM performance. Lastly, regularly soliciting user feedback can inform necessary adjustments, creating a more efficient and user-friendly CRM experience. By focusing on user scalability, enterprises can ensure their on-premise CRM systems fully support their burgeoning operational needs.
Data Management Challenges
Effective data management is central to scaling on-premise CRM solutions seamlessly. As organizations grow, the volume of customer data multiplies. Organizations must prioritize data cleansing and deduplication processes to maintain data accuracy. Ineffective data management can lead to outdated or misleading information, potentially affecting customer interactions and relationship dynamics adversely. Automating data entry with batch processing reduces human errors and provides consistent data quality while improving user satisfaction. Moreover, organizations may want to invest in data synchronization protocols. Regularly syncing data across disparate systems ensures all information remains updated, reducing risks during multi-channel operations. Along with that, storage solutions need frequent reassessment. Adequate storage systems must accommodate the increased volume of data while providing efficient retrieval mechanisms. Using scalable storage solutions like NAS (Network Attached Storage) can aid in meeting these needs, providing flexibility without dependency on extensive hardware changes. Utilizing analytics can further empower organizations to glean insights from burgeoning datasets, enhancing decision-making capabilities. By adopting a comprehensive strategy toward data management, organizations can navigate the complexities of scaling their on-premise CRM systems effectively.
Organizational culture plays a profound role in determining how well an on-premise CRM is adopted as the company scales. In many cases, resistance to change can obstruct the benefits of deploying new technologies. Thus, fostering an adaptable culture is essential for transitioning smoothly into scaled operations. Developing a CRM-centric culture requires ongoing communication between leadership and employees, promoting transparency and engagement. This includes sharing the benefits of the CRM system, showcasing its utility in delivering superior customer experiences. Utilizing change management strategies, like conducting workshops and regular training sessions, enhances familiarity and ease of use. Furthermore, empowering employees as CRM champions can also foster acceptance and advocacy for the system. These champions can be instrumental in articulating the CRM’s benefits in real-life scenarios, making it relatable to skeptics. Organizations should also focus on aligning CRM goals with broader business objectives. This alignment ensures that users understand the system’s significance, fostering a sense of ownership and venture. Ultimately, cultivating a supportive culture around the CRM fosters higher adoption rates and efficiency as the organization scales.
Continuous Evaluation
Regular evaluation and optimization of on-premise CRM solutions are vital for scalability. Static systems can quickly become obsolete, failing to meet evolving customer expectations. Using performance metrics helps organizations gauge effectiveness, identifying areas for improvement. Key performance indicators (KPIs) can reveal usage patterns, allowing leaders to align resources where they are most needed. Regular evaluations can help organizations identify outdated practices that may be limiting their CRM’s effectiveness. Furthermore, feedback loops with users can uncover insights that data alone may not provide. Listening to user experiences fosters a culture of adaptability and drives continuous improvement. Organizations should also adopt agile methodologies in their operations, allowing them to pivot quickly based on evaluation outcomes. Conducting quarterly reviews helps create a proactive environment focusing on evolving efficiencies. Beyond merely defining what changes need to be made, creating a roadmap for implementation ensures clarity and shared goals. Bringing stakeholders into this review process promotes collaboration and prioritizes user needs. By treating evaluations as an integral part of the CRM’s lifecycle, organizations can stabilize and optimize their on-premise CRM solutions effectively.
Lastly, the financial implications of scaling on-premise CRM solutions should not be overlooked. Growing organizations often face challenges in budgeting for upgrades while also maintaining operational continuity. Cost assessments should encompass more than immediate expenses; long-term value and ROI (Return on Investment) evaluations are essential. A buy-in from leadership regarding the necessity of investment is crucial. Factors like potential downtime during upgrades must be factored in while creating budgets. Additionally, investing in multifunctional software can reduce costs by minimizing the need for additional integrations and platforms. Integrating analytics tools can add significant value by providing actionable insights from CRM data, enhancing revenue generation strategies. Establishing dedicated budget lines for scalability initiatives guides sustained investment without losing sight of operational priorities. Organizations should also explore vendor partnerships that provide scalability support, which can alleviate cost burdens. Collaborating with external consultants experienced in CRM scaling can also yield significant benefits, aiding in smooth transitions during enhancements. By strategically assessing financial implications, organizations can ensure sustainable growth and utilize their on-premise CRM solutions to their maximum potential.
Future-Proofing Your CRM
Anticipating future developments is crucial for ensuring that your on-premise CRM system remains relevant and competitive. Organizations must evaluate the emergence of new technologies and market trends constantly. For instance, AI and machine learning capabilities are becoming increasingly vital in enhancing CRM functionalities. These technologies facilitate data-driven decision-making, predictive analytics, and personalized customer interactions. Organizations that proactively integrate such capabilities can gain significant advantages over competitors. It is also important to assess the viability of microservices architecture, allowing organizations to deploy specific functions independently. This approach enhances flexibility and ease of upgrading features without extensive downtime. Furthermore, cloud integration options can also be evaluated, offering hybrid solutions that combine on-premise systems with native cloud capabilities. Organizations should explore partnerships with technology vendors who can provide insights into industry innovations, ensuring they stay ahead of the curve. Creating a culture of adaptability that encourages experimentation can further facilitate innovation. Employees should be empowered to explore how technology can enhance CRM functions continually. By focusing on future-proofing, organizations can ensure that their on-premise CRM solutions thrive in a dynamic environment.